The trend of queer-themed movies featuring young idols seems to be on the rise in Taiwan. After the well-received Eternal Summer about gay love, now comes the lesbian-themed Spider Lilies. Best New Artist winner Isabella Leong and popular Taiwanese singer Rainie Yang portray lesbian lovers in Zero Chou’s Spider Lilies, a breakthrough for both actresses. Director Zero Chou, whose film Splendid Float about drag queens won the Best Taiwanese Film award at the Golden Horse Film Festival in 2004, is of course no stranger to queer films. But apart from homosexual love, Spider Lilies also touches upon the notions of holding on and letting go of past memories. The film won the Teddy Bear Award for the best gay/lesbian film at the Berlin Film Festival in 2007.

Rainie Yang plays cute webcam girl Jade, who wants to get a tattoo to attract her online clients. She visits the tattoo parlor run by Takeko (Isabella Leong), and immediately remembers Takeko to be her childhood crush. Jade sees a stunningly beautiful spider lily pattern on Takeko’s wall. She pleads Takeko to tattoo that on her body as “a mark of love”, without knowing how special this poisonous flower means to Takeko. Takeko pretends to have forgotten Jade, but there are actually traumatic experiences that Takeko can never forget….
